What companies run services between Basildon Station, England and Ilford (Station), England?

There is no direct connection from Basildon Station to Ilford (Station). However, you can take the train to Barking, walk to Barking Station, take the bus to Ilford Sainsbury's, then walk to Ilford (Station).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bus Station to Ilford via Harold Wood Station and Harold Wood in around 56 min.
